The Uttar Pradesh Police are investigating the financial assets of 22-year-old Anukalp Mishra, one of the accused in the alleged Ram Temple donation theft case, to determine whether his wealth is disproportionate to his known income. Investigators are scrutinising documents related to a house in Ayodhya, a newly built farmhouse, a motorcycle, and a recently booked Mahindra Scorpio, along with bank records, property papers and financial transactions. Police are also preparing to examine the assets of the other accused to establish the money trail. Meanwhile, despite the ongoing controversy, donations at the Ram Temple have reportedly increased significantly. According to banking and temple-linked sources, daily deposits have nearly doubled to around Rs 20-24 lakh, indicating that devotees' faith and contributions remain strong amid the allegations.
